Reviewed from notes. This was poured into a pint glass. The appearance was a nice looking hazy amber orange color with a bar pour’s kind of head. There was some super nice lacing roaming around the glass. The smell had a sharp to sweet citrusy and floral hoppiness. The taste was mainly the same as the smell. On the palate, this one sat about a light to medium on the body with a fairly decent sessionability about it. Overall, I say this a pretty good AIPA that I could come back to.

Poured into a pint glass off the Taproom tap. Board states cascade, columbus, and chinook hops.
A- Copper, unfiltered body that has a one finger eggshell white head that settles to a mountain like lacing.
S- Lemon peel, orange taffy, hints of grass and slight floral aroma
T- Firm hop bitterness, citrus, slight aspirin and malt body with a great hop/malt balanced finish.
M- Great carbonation, smooth and creamy
O- The Ore Dock Brewery is becoming my favorite stomping ground. The house IPA is a great example of the hop/malt balance that many IPA's lack. This beer deserves to be tasted by all who travel through this little lakeside town.
